Hundreds of Anash and bochurim gathered in 770 on Motzei Shabbos for a melava malka and farbrengen celebrating the Alter Rebbe’s release from Czarist prison, beginning a new era in spreading the wellsprings of Chassidus.

The farbrengen began with a siyum on Shas and Tanya conducted by the Harav Avrohom Osdoba of the Crown Heights Beis Din. Followed by Rabbi Michoel Golomb who taught a ma’amar of the Rebbe.

The farbrengen was then addressed by Rabbi Mendel Blau, Rabbi Shlomo Majeski, Rabbi Itche Misholovin, Rabbi Baruch Boaz Yurkowitz, Rabbi Avraham Baruch Pevzner and Rabbi Yosef Kaminetzky. The MC was Rabbi Mendel Yusewitz.

Following the official program, a crown dispersed into smaller farbrengen, continuing throughout the night.
